Main Control Valve Body - Assembly: Disassembly

CAUTION: Handle the main control valve body carefully. If any of the components are damaged, it may become the cause of malfunctions in the transmission.
  1. Remove the (A) fluid bypass tube bolts and the (B) fluid bypass tube. Remove the O-rings and seals from the fluid bypass tube and discard them.
    Fig 1: Removing Fluid Bypass Tube Bolts
    G01371814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  2. Remove the electrical solenoids.
    1. Remove the bolts.
    2. Remove the torque converter clutch (TCC) solenoid.
    3. Remove the 1-2 shift solenoid.
    Fig 2: Removing Electrical Solenoids
    G01371815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  3. Remove the 2-3 shift solenoid and the 3-4 shift solenoid.
    1. Remove the 2-3 shift solenoid bolt.
    2. Remove the 3-4 shift solenoid bolt.
    3. Remove the 2-3 shift solenoid and the 3-4 shift solenoid.
    4. Remove the shift solenoid wiring harness bolt.
    Fig 3: Removing 2-3 Shift Solenoid And 3-4 Shift Solenoid
    G01371816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  4. NOTE: Loosen the upper control valve body bolts evenly and gradually.
    Fig 4: Removing Upper Control Valve Body Bolts And Upper Control Valve Body
    G01371817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  5. Remove the (A) upper control valve body bolts and the (B) upper control valve body.
  6. Remove the (A) screw securing the main upper gasket, the upper separator plate, and the upper gasket to the upper control valve body.
    Fig 5: Removing Screw Securing Main Upper Gasket
    G01371818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  7. Remove the jet orifice and nut from the upper separator plate.
    Fig 6: Removing Jet Orifice And Nut From Upper Separator Plate
    G01371819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  8. Remove the (A) upper gasket, (B) upper separator plate, (C) filter, and the (D) main upper gasket.
    Fig 7: Removing Upper Gasket, Upper Separator Plate, Filter And Main Upper Gasket
    G01371820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  9. NOTE: Loosen the main control valve body bolts evenly and gradually.
    Fig 8: Removing Main Control Valve Body Bolts
    G01371821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  10. Remove the main control valve body.
    • Remove the remaining main control valve body bolts.
  11. Remove the (A) two screws securing the main gasket, main separator plate, and the premain gasket to the main control valve body.
    Fig 9: Removing Two Screws Securing Main Gasket, Main Separator Plate And Premain Gasket
    G01371822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  12. Remove the (A) main gasket, (B) main separator plate, and the (C) premain gasket.
    Fig 10: Removing Main Gasket, Main Separator Plate And Premain Gasket
    G01371823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  13. Remove the rubber check balls from the main control valve body.
    Fig 11: Removing Rubber Check Balls From Main Control Valve Body
    G01371824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  14. Remove the (A) rubber check balls and the (B) oil strainers from the premain control valve body.
    Fig 12: Removing Rubber Check Balls And Oil Strainers From Premain Control Valve Body
    G01371825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  15. Remove the premain control valve body.
  16. Remove the (A) oil strainer from the premain control valve body.
    Fig 13: Removing Oil Strainer From Premain Control Valve Body
    G01371826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  17. Remove the (A) premain lower gasket, (B) lower separator plate, and the (C) lower gasket.
    Fig 14: Removing (A) Premain Lower Gasket, (B) Lower Separator Plate, And (C) Lower Gasket
    G01371827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  18. Remove the filter from the premain lower gasket.
    Fig 15: Removing Filter From Premain Lower Gasket
    G01371828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  19. Remove the (A) oil strainer from the lower control valve body.
    Fig 16: Removing Oil Strainer From Lower Control Valve Body
    G01371829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
